Why Choose Mobile Incinerators for Remote Camps?
Remote camps can be found in various locations—ranging from military and peacekeeping operations to humanitarian missions and industrial sites. These locations often generate significant amounts of waste, and managing that waste effectively is crucial for both environmental and operational reasons. The Mobile Incinerator is ideal for these scenarios due to several factors:
1. Portability
Our mobile incinerators are designed for easy transport, allowing them to be utilized wherever they’re needed most. Whether it’s a remote mining site or a temporary settlement, these incinerators can be deployed rapidly, ensuring prompt waste management.
2. Efficiency and Capacity
With the capability to handle a burning rate of around 5kg to 1000kg per hour, these incinerators can efficiently reduce various types of waste, including medical, animal, and solid waste. This flexibility makes them highly adaptable to the diverse waste streams encountered in remote environments.
3. Advanced Technology
HIClover’s mobile incinerators are equipped with a PLC control system, allowing for automatic operation and improved monitoring. Our designs incorporate features like intelligent sensors, temperature monitors, and automatic cooling systems, ensuring the safe and efficient burning of waste.
Customizable Features for Specific Needs
Understanding that each remote camp has unique requirements, we offer several customizable options:
- Fuel Type: Choose from Diesel, Natural Gas, or LPG to suit the availability in your region.
- Feeding Door Options: Front, side, or top feeding doors can be selected based on your operational needs.
- Smoke Scrubber: Enhance your local environment with either a dry or wet scrubber system to minimize emissions.
- Chamber Size: Our incinerators come with chamber sizes ranging from 100 liters to 6000 liters, ensuring scalability depending on waste production volumes.
